On account of the outbreaks of Measles the following schools
were closed for the periods mentioned:—
Garratt Lane, Infants' Department, closed for 14 days from
the 17th March.
St. Leonard's Infants' School, Welllield Road, Streatham,
closed from the 2nd to the 19th October.
St. Leonard's Infants' School, Mitcham Lane, Streatham,
closed for 14 days, from the 6th November.
Mitcham Lane Board School, Infants' Department, closed for
14 days from the 12th November.
St. Andrew's Roman Catholic School, Polworth Road,
Streatham, closed from the 16th November to 2nd
December.
Undine Street Roman Catholic School, Tooting, closed from
the 19th November to the 7th December.
